About

Ross Hayward is a scholar working on Environmental Engineering, Hardware and Architecture and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Ross Hayward has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 443 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Environmental Engineering, 5 papers in Hardware and Architecture and 4 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Ross Hayward’s work include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ications (6 papers), Embedded Systems Design Techniques (4 papers) and Remote Sensing in Agriculture (4 papers). Ross Hayward is often cited by papers focused on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ications (6 papers), Embedded Systems Design Techniques (4 papers) and Remote Sensing in Agriculture (4 papers). Ross Hayward collaborates with scholars based in Australia and China. Ross Hayward's co-authors include Simon Pope, Audun Jøsang, Zhengrong Li, Yuee Liu, Rodney Walker, Jinglan Zhang, Rodney A. Walker, Luis Mejías, Jinhai Cai and Steven Mills and has published in prestigious journals such as IEEE Transactions on Geoscience and Remote Sensing, IEEE Geoscience and Remote Sensing Letters and Machine Vision and Applications.
